Don't miss your chance to take the Fabric Data Engineer (DP-700) exam on us!
Learn moreWe've captured the moments from FabCon & SQLCon that everyone is talking about, and we are bringing them to the community, live and on-demand. Starts on April 14th. Register now
@ links to members
I am trying to refresh the PoweBI dataset from PowerBI rest API using Powershell getting below error can you please help me how to fix the issue
using command
Invoke-PowerBIRestMethod -Url "datasets/19b9e00-e8f2-4f81-baae-e2ee907af256/refreshes" -Method Post
getting error
Invoke-PowerBIRestMethod: One or more errors occurred. (Response status code does not indicate success: 404 (Not Found).)
You're missing some syntax. Here's what works for me.
$body = "{`n `"notifyOption`": `"MailOnFailure`",`n}"
$headers = Get-PowerBIAccessToken
$headers.Add("Content-Type", "application/json")
Try
{
$data_refresh= Invoke-RestMethod -Uri 'https://api.powerbi.com/v1.0/myorg/groups/GROUPID/datasets/DATASETID/refreshes' -Method 'POST' -Headers $headers -Body $body
Write-Host "Refresh Completed! " -ForegroundColor "Green";
}
Catch
{
Write-Host "Failed to Refresh Data! " -ForegroundColor "Red";
Write-Host "StatusCode:" $_.Exception.Response.StatusCode.value__
Write-Host "StatusDescription:" $_.Exception.Response.StatusDescription
}
Hi,
thanks for your reply ,
I am using MAC OS and installed the Powershell Install-Module -Name MicrosoftPowerBIMgmt command when i try lo login powerbi getting this issue and also when i execute the above commands not able to run getting issue of below
any idea how we can use
If you have recently started exploring Fabric, we'd love to hear how it's going. Your feedback can help with product improvements.
A new Power BI DataViz World Championship is coming this June! Don't miss out on submitting your entry.
Share feedback directly with Fabric product managers, participate in targeted research studies and influence the Fabric roadmap.
| User | Count |
|---|---|
| 2 | |
| 1 | |
| 1 | |
| 1 | |
| 1 |